OverviewMinimum grammar is no grammar at all. Grammar is the logic of speech, even as logic is the grammar of reason. Little Red Book of Grammar makes grammar easy. Structural grammar matters. Syntax and accidence count. Don't just know definitions; it is application that matters. The sense of language is what make the music of language. *family members - members of the family *alright - all right *the house's number - the number of the house *trousers was - trousers were Style matters. Correct English is good; Good English is better! Style is what matters! Loose sentence: My name is Bond Periodic sentence: Bond is my name Balanced sentence: Many tried; few were successful. A grammar lesson to remember - you may find the present tense, but the past perfect. True, only in grammar can you be more than perfect. This book offers a fresh look at grammar. Empower language!
